A DeKalb County judge struck the defenses of an East Atlanta apartment complex where a teenage girl was murdered, ruling corporate officials repeatedly lied when they claimed they were unaware of gang activity at the crime-plagued development.

DeKalb County State Court Judge Johnny Panos said the owners of the Highlands at East Atlanta Apartments displayed a “pattern of deliberate misconduct [that] justifies the striking of their liability defenses” in the case.
